Serrataginella
Serrataginella is a genus of sea snails, marine gastropod mollusks in the family Marginellidae, the margin snails.[1]

Serrataginella is now a synonym of Serrata.
Species
Species within the genus Serrataginella include:
- Serrataginella beatrix Cossignani, 2001[2]
- Serrataginella boussoufae Bozzetti & Briano, 2008[3]
